The Tampa Bay Rays won a postseason series for the first time in 12 years, defeating the Toronto Blue Jays 8-2 on Wednesday to finish a two-game sweep of their AL wild-card matchup.
Hunter Renfroe hit the first playoff grand slam in franchise history during a six-run second inning. Tyler Glasnow kept Tampa Bay ahead from there, allowing two runs — on a pair of homers by Danny Jansen — in six innings. Manuel Margot and Randy Arozarena also drove in runs.
The Rays will advance to the AL Division series against either the New York Yankees or Cleveland Indians. The next round starts Monday at Petco Park in San Diego.
